""The Internal Secretions And The Principles Of Medicine V1"" is a comprehensive medical book written by De M. Sajous and Charles E. Sajous. The book explores the role of internal secretions in the human body and how they affect various bodily functions. It covers the principles of medicine related to the endocrine system, including the anatomy and physiology of the glands, the chemistry of hormones, and the diagnosis and treatment of endocrine disorders. The book is divided into several chapters, each focusing on a specific aspect of the endocrine system, and includes detailed illustrations and diagrams to aid in understanding.
